CHICAGO FIRE MEDIA CONFERENCE


August 19, 2026


Gregg Berhalter


Chicago, Illinois, USA

Press Conference


Chicago Fire FC 2, Orlando City 1

GREGG BERHALTER: Really proud of the effort today from the group. I think when you look at the mentality and everything we had to overcome today, the guys did an incredible job. You had residual fatigue from the heavy fixtures. You have heat of Orlando. It was 95 degrees during the day today. You have a weather delay. You have them coming back in the game and equalizing. You name it, we had it in this game, and it just shows how strong the mentality of the group is.

Really proud of the effort today, and all that means is that we have to turn around and do it again in two days. So here we go.

Q. You gave David the start today. He gets his first MLS assist. He played well in Leagues Cup. What did you see from him and why did he deserve this opportunity?

GREGG BERHALTER: You know, David has been training well. He's shown he has the quality, the skill, the technique. He's a soccer player, and when you put him in midfield, he's able to retain the ball, and I think he's able to make plays.

And, you know, we're a little bit concerned about the defensive side of it, but I think he did well. He hung in there. He kept good shape a couple times. We lost a little bit of shape but overall he did a good job.

Q. Puso and Robert got the goals. Can you speak to each of them today and their quality.

GREGG BERHALTER: I think we had opportunities in the first half. We had opportunities all game, and I think that we could have played the final pass a little bit better. I think Robert could have gotten in the end of some better crosses.

But you know, it didn't stop their effort. You see the penalty play that led to the penalty. It's an amazing, amazing play, amazing dynamic from Robert, and it shows his quality. And it's up to us to get him the ball in positions that he can do things like that.

With Puso, he's difficult to play against. He's a live wire. He times his runs very good and his finishing has improved. He's been a revelation for us this season.

Q. In the beginning, you guys started aggressive but after the 1-0, the team seems kind of defensive. I don't know whether that was part of the plan, or are you guys trying to play counterattacks attack? You played Lewandowski high.

GREGG BERHALTER: Yeah, the plan was to absorb; absorb what they have, and then when we have the ball, be productive with the ball. And I think that second part we didn't do well. There's times we could have kept the ball more, kept them running, and we didn't do that.

So I think that part of it was, okay, we're going to get in a intoes shape. We're going to be difficult to break down, but when we have the ball we have to really hurt them. And I thought we could have done that a little bit better.

Q. Can you talk a little bit about the defensive effort, specifically in the 78th minute, Dean did a really good job of tracking back and really cutting down the angle for Griezmann, but it was entire squad effort. So what you saw from the team.

GREGG BERHALTER: We were put in some uncomfortable positions, and we had to respond. The guys did a great job of that.

You know, that play you're referencing I think was our own set piece and they get through. And Deano, we knew he had the speed to recover, and he did a great job.

But overall, you know, the guys bent but they didn't break, and that's important. I thought we had a good shape defending the penalty box. Maybe a couple times we left the far post open but other than that, I think we did a good job.

Q. How are you feeling about the team's winning mentality, undefeated in a few games, and how is the feeling of having the players come in and feel up the spaces of the other players that come out and do an excellent job on all the positions that you have?

GREGG BERHALTER: That's key to what we're doing right now. You know, our solution is being able to come in and not drop the level. I think we've rotated a lot over these last games, four or five players each game, and you don't see the level drop that dramatically.

You know, that is absolute key right now. It's the full squad contributing. I think it's a good feeling. But you know, like anything, we're still hungry for more.

Q. Curious if you have any update on Philip Zinckernagel. We saw him training yesterday but did not travel here to Orlando.

GREGG BERHALTER: Yeah, he took a knock in the game, and he started training and had to pull out. I think he'll be okay. We'll see. TBD.
